Workstation: The workstation type of dental simulator is the primary type deployed in dental schools and clinics globally. For example, the global market size of hardware (which includes workstations) stood at approximately USD 401.8 million in 2024, with the workstation component accounting for the majority share (around 73.18% hardware share). A workstation dental simulator replicates full-sized dental chairs, phantom heads, and instruments, allowing students to practice procedures with realism and precision.
The workstation type of dental simulators segment is estimated at about USD 220 million in 2025 and is projected to grow at a compound annual growth rate (CAGR) of approximately 9.0% during the forecast period. These workstations typically include full-fidelity simulation hardware plus software for dental training labs.

Upper body: Upper body dental simulator types focus on the upper torso or head of the patient model, often with augmented reality overlays and haptic tools for procedure simulation. In 2023, manikin-based dental simulators (which include upper body types) held revenue of USD 161.6 million globally. The upper-body type dental simulator is increasingly used for targeted training in prosthodontics, endodontics and maxillofacial surgery within hospitals and specialised clinics, reflecting extended application beyond basic dental schools.
The upper-body type dental simulators segment is valued at around USD 120 million in 2025 and is projected to grow at a CAGR of about 8.2%. These simulators simulate upper-body and head/neck anatomy to enhance realism in dental procedure training, especially surgical and prosthodontic skills.

Dentsply Sirona: Dentsply Sirona is a leading global company in the dental simulator market, focusing on advanced simulation systems and educational technology integration. The company collaborates with dental institutions to install simulation units across preclinical labs and research centres. Its emphasis on realistic training experiences and modular product design helps maintain its leadership in market share and technological innovation.
HRV: HRV Simulation is known for its VR and haptic-enabled dental simulators that provide realistic tactile feedback. The company’s systems are widely used in universities and advanced dental training centers for skill assessment and performance analytics. HRV’s focus on immersive technology, integration with VR headsets, and data-driven training modules positions it as a key innovator driving market growth and product diversification.

New Product Development
New product development in the dental simulator market is centered on integrating immersive technologies such as virtual reality (VR), augmented reality (AR), and artificial intelligence (AI). Recent innovations include high-fidelity simulators with motion tracking, cloud-based feedback systems, and AI-driven performance evaluation tools. These next-generation dental simulators are enhancing the learning curve by reducing training time by nearly 35% and improving practical accuracy by over 40%. Manufacturers are developing portable and cost-efficient simulators suitable for smaller dental schools and clinics, expanding market accessibility.
